Explanation:

Brief Explanations
  • Question 4: Newton's Second Law of Motion states that the force acting on an object is equal to the mass of that object multiplied by its acceleration. The formula is \(F = ma\).
  • Question 5: According to Newton's First Law, an object with zero acceleration (where the net force \(F = 0\) as \(F=ma\) and \(a = 0\)) is either at rest or moving with a constant velocity. Since “at rest” is a special case of constant velocity (velocity \(v = 0\)), the most general answer is “moving with constant velocity”.
  • Question 6: Newton's Third Law states that for every action, there is an equal and opposite reaction. Forces always occur in pairs.
